| package org.apache.giraph.utils; |
| |
| import java.io.DataInput; |
| import java.io.DataOutput; |
| import java.io.IOException; |
| |
| import org.apache.giraph.factories.MessageValueFactory; |
| import org.apache.hadoop.io.Writable; |
| import org.apache.hadoop.io.WritableComparable; |
| |
| /** |
| * Stores vertex id and message pairs in a single byte array. |
| * |
| * @param <I> Vertex id |
| * @param <M> Message data |
| */ |
| @SuppressWarnings("unchecked") |
| public class ByteArrayVertexIdMessages<I extends WritableComparable, |
| M extends Writable> extends ByteArrayVertexIdData<I, M> |
| implements VertexIdMessages<I, M> { |
| /** Message value class */ |
| private final MessageValueFactory<M> messageValueFactory; |
| /** Add the message size to the stream? (Depends on the message store) */ |
| private boolean useMessageSizeEncoding = false; |
| |
| /** |
| * Constructor |
| * |
| * @param messageValueFactory Class for messages |
| */ |
| public ByteArrayVertexIdMessages( |
| MessageValueFactory<M> messageValueFactory) { |
| this.messageValueFactory = messageValueFactory; |
| } |
| |
| /** |
| * Set whether message sizes should be encoded. This should only be a |
| * possibility when not combining. When combining, all messages need to be |
| * de-serialized right away, so this won't help. |
| */ |
| private void setUseMessageSizeEncoding() { |
| if (!getConf().useOutgoingMessageCombiner()) { |
| useMessageSizeEncoding = getConf().useMessageSizeEncoding(); |
| } else { |
| useMessageSizeEncoding = false; |
| } |
| } |
| |
| @Override |
| public M createData() { |
| return messageValueFactory.newInstance(); |
| } |
| |
| @Override |
| public void writeData(ExtendedDataOutput out, M message) throws IOException { |
| message.write(out); |
| } |
| |
| @Override |
| public void readData(ExtendedDataInput in, M message) throws IOException { |
| message.readFields(in); |
| } |
| |
| @Override |
| public void initialize() { |
| super.initialize(); |
| setUseMessageSizeEncoding(); |
| } |
| |
| @Override |
| public void initialize(int expectedSize) { |
| super.initialize(expectedSize); |
| setUseMessageSizeEncoding(); |
| } |
| |
| @Override |
| public ByteStructVertexIdMessageIterator<I, M> getVertexIdMessageIterator() { |
| return new ByteStructVertexIdMessageIterator<>(this); |
| } |
| |
| @Override |
| public void add(I vertexId, M message) { |
| if (!useMessageSizeEncoding) { |
| super.add(vertexId, message); |
| } else { |
| try { |
| vertexId.write(extendedDataOutput); |
| writeMessageWithSize(message); |
| } catch (IOException e) { |
| throw new IllegalStateException("add: IOException occurred"); |
| } |
| } |
| } |
| |
| @Override |
| public void add(byte[] serializedId, int idPos, M message) { |
| if (!useMessageSizeEncoding) { |
| super.add(serializedId, idPos, message); |
| } else { |
| try { |
| extendedDataOutput.write(serializedId, 0, idPos); |
| writeMessageWithSize(message); |
| } catch (IOException e) { |
| throw new IllegalStateException("add: IOException occurred"); |
| } |
| } |
| } |
| |
| /** |
| * Write a size of the message and message |
| * |
| * @param message Message to write |
| */ |
| private void writeMessageWithSize(M message) throws IOException { |
| int pos = extendedDataOutput.getPos(); |
| extendedDataOutput.skipBytes(4); |
| writeData(extendedDataOutput, message); |
| extendedDataOutput.writeInt( |
| pos, extendedDataOutput.getPos() - pos - 4); |
| } |
| |
| @Override |
| public ByteStructVertexIdMessageBytesIterator<I, M> |
| getVertexIdMessageBytesIterator() { |
| if (!useMessageSizeEncoding) { |
| return null; |
| } |
| return new ByteStructVertexIdMessageBytesIterator<I, M>(this) { |
| @Override |
| public void writeCurrentMessageBytes(DataOutput dataOutput) { |
| try { |
| dataOutput.write(extendedDataOutput.getByteArray(), |
| messageOffset, messageBytes); |
| } catch (NegativeArraySizeException e) { |
| VerboseByteStructMessageWrite.handleNegativeArraySize(vertexId); |
| } catch (IOException e) { |
| throw new IllegalStateException("writeCurrentMessageBytes: Got " + |
| "IOException", e); |
| } |
| } |
| }; |
| } |
| |
| @Override |
| public void write(DataOutput dataOutput) throws IOException { |
| dataOutput.writeBoolean(useMessageSizeEncoding); |
| super.write(dataOutput); |
| } |
| |
| @Override |
| public void readFields(DataInput dataInput) throws IOException { |
| useMessageSizeEncoding = dataInput.readBoolean(); |
| super.readFields(dataInput); |
| } |
| } |
